Nearly a century ago, the Denver Mint was robbed in Colorado one morning in a robbery case that remains unsolved to this day. Tune into the all new episode today. 

We know the robbery took place on what seemed like an ordinary day, December 18, 1922. Eighty thousand dollars was recovered during the ensuing investigation. One of the suspects died in the getaway truck. Twelve years after the recovered dead body of the getaway driver, A.T. Clark identified all the robbers.
